As of April 2025, India’s cumulative installed solar power capacity has reached approximately 107.95 GW. This includes 82.39 GW from ground-mounted solar plants, 17.69 GW from grid-connected rooftop systems, 2.89 GW from hybrid projects, and 4.98 GW from off-grid installations. The country added 23.83 GW of solar capacity in FY2024–25, marking a significant increase over the 15.03 GW added in the previous year. This growth underscores India's commitment to expanding its renewable energy infrastructure and achieving its ambitious target of 500 GW of non-fossil fuel energy capacity.

Adoption of Technologically Advanced Solar Energy Solutions Creates Market Growth

Adopting technologically advanced solar energy solutions is driving market demand for solar encapsulation by enhancing the performance, durability, and versatility of photovoltaic (PV) systems. Innovations such as bifacial panels, heterojunction technology (HJT), and tandem solar cells require high-quality encapsulants capable of withstanding elevated temperatures. The advanced panels manufactured with high-quality encapsulation material are able to capture high sunlight. Advanced solar energy technologies are an efficient way to maximize energy generation in a cost-effective manner which contributes to the rise in demand for solar encapsulation in the market. Companies are engaged in the production of innovative solar panels which could increase solar power production.

For instance, in September 2024, Sharp decided to launch a 450 W bifacial TOPCon module with 22.52% efficiency. The product is an IEC61215—and IEC61730-certified solar panel with an operating temperature coefficient of -0.29% per. The launch of innovative solar panel products drives the demand for efficient solar encapsulation in the market.

In January 2025, The Ministry of New and Renewable Energy (MNRE) issued the Solar Systems, Devices, and Components Goods Order, 2025, replacing the 2017 order, to enforce stricter quality standards for solar photovoltaic (PV) products. Effective 180 days post-publication, the order mandates that solar PV modules, inverters, and storage batteries conform to the latest Indian Standards and bear the BIS Standard Mark. Minimum efficiency criteria have been set at 18% for mono-crystalline silicon and thin-film PV modules, and 17% for poly-crystalline silicon PV modules. The order applies to all stakeholders in the solar PV market, excluding products meant exclusively for export. The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) will oversee certification and enforcement, with penalties for non-compliance as per the BIS Act, 2016. This initiative aims to enhance product reliability, ensure safety, and support India's renewable energy targets.

Ethylene-Vinyl Acetate (EVA) to Dominate the India Solar Encapsulation Market

The use of ethylene-vinyl acetate (EVA) material is on the rise in the Indian solar encapsulation industry due to the growing demand for high-quality encapsulation materials. EVA is preferred for its excellent optical transparency and strong adhesion to both glass and solar cells, making it an ideal choice for protecting photovoltaic modules against environmental stress.

Additionally, the Indian government's incentives and policies for solar energy uptake have triggered large investments in solar infrastructure, boosting the demand for EVA encapsulants in the market. The immense expansion of rooftop solar installations for residential and commercial purposes also aids in the growth of the segment as these require resilient encapsulation to deliver long-term performance and efficiency. In addition, improvements in the technology used in producing EVA have enhanced its properties making the material more attractive to solar panel makers. Consequently, EVA encapsulation is emerging as a key element in promoting the durability and reliability of solar panels in the market.

West and Central Region Dominate the India Solar Encapsulation Market

The western and central regions have dominated the solar encapsulation market and are expected to continue doing so during the forecast period. In these regions, Gujarat and Maharashtra are actively engaged in solar module and cell manufacturing, which is driving the demand for efficient solar encapsulation materials. These states have emerged as hubs for solar panel production, boosting the demand for encapsulation materials. Additionally, government initiatives promoting renewable energy adoption are further contributing to the market’s growth.

For instance, in January 2025, Waaree Energies Limited has started trial production at its 5.4 GW solar cell factory in the Indian state of Gujarat. It is the largest solar cell manufacturing facility in India. This development highlights the rising investment in solar panel production which drives the demand for solar encapsulation in the market.

Key Players Landscape and Outlook

Continuous innovation characterizes the landscape of solar encapsulations, as companies compete in terms of energy efficiency, product life, and unique features. The market outlook remains positive, owing to increased demand for the integration of renewable energy and automation in the industrial sector. Product launches, agreements, business expansions, collaborations, and developing technologies are projected to increase competition in the fast-paced market.

For instance, in February 2024, RenewSys India Pvt. Ltd. decided to expand 1 GW of TOPCon module capacity, which is scheduled to start production by April 2025. Further, the company plans to add another 2 GW of TOPCon solar module capacity by April 2026 and 2 GW of ethylene vinyl acetate (EVA)/polyolefin (POE)/EPE encapsulation film capacity by Dec. 2024. This development highlights the rising investment in the solar industry which will boost the company market share in the coming years.
